Parent Packs

In this section, you will find a range of resources that can be used to support students’ learning at home, including:

  • Knowledge Organiser:
    This table summarises the key knowledge relating to the plot, context, characters and themes of the core text that students are studying in English. It can be used to test students’ knowledge of the text by asking them to tell you about important characters, events, themes and context.
     
  • Vocabulary List:
    Here, you will find a list of key vocabulary relating to the core text that students are studying in English. It can be used to test students’ knowledge of the vocabulary and core text by asking them to explain what words mean, how they apply to the core text, or even to practise spellings.
     
  • Wider Reading List
    Our Wider Reading List includes a range of suggested books that relate to the core text that students are studying in English. The suggestions include books they might want to read alongside the core text, books that are of the same genre and books that are considered to be ‘the best’ that has been written. If students are struggling to source a book, please visit the School Library, or contact an English teacher.
     
  • Super-curricular Learning Project
    Alongside the core text that students are studying in English, we encourage students to undertake a ‘Super-curricular Learning Project’, which encourages students to engage with a wide range of sources that enrich their knowledge of the core text. This is an optional and student-led project, but students can ask their English teacher for help and support.
     
  • Talking Points
    Students' study of their core text in English is supported by ‘Learning Questions’, which are designed to guide their learning and deepen their knowledge. In this document, you will find the ‘Learning Questions’ that students will explore, as well as a series of corresponding ‘Talking Points’ that can be used at home to facilitate further discussion. The Oracy: Structured Talk roles can be used to support students to articulate their knowledge while also developing their oracy skills.
